The Trimble X7 Datasheet serves as the definitive technical reference for the Trimble X7 3D laser scanner. It details every aspect of the scanner's performance, from its measurement capabilities to its environmental resilience and operational features. For surveyors, engineers, construction professionals, and anyone involved in creating digital twins or detailed site models, this datasheet is crucial for making informed decisions about equipment suitability and project planning. It outlines the scanner's high-speed data acquisition, its ability to capture millions of points with exceptional detail, and its innovative self-leveling and calibration features, ensuring reliable results every time.

Utilizing the Trimble X7 Datasheet allows professionals to grasp the scanner's core strengths. Key features often highlighted include:

  • High-density point cloud generation
  • Exceptional scan range and accuracy
  • Integrated camera for colorized scans
  • Robust, weather-resistant design
  • User-friendly interface and software integration

For a deeper dive into the technical specifications and operational parameters, consider the following aspects commonly found within the Trimble X7 Datasheet:

  1. Measurement Performance This section details the scanner's speed, range, and accuracy metrics. For instance, it might specify the maximum scan rate in points per second and the precision it can achieve at various distances.
  2. Hardware Specifications This includes details about the scanner's internal components, power requirements, weight, dimensions, and environmental certifications (e.g., IP rating for dust and water resistance).
  3. Software and Data Management Information on compatible software, data formats, and workflow integration is vital for understanding how the captured data will be processed and utilized.
